Based on daily measurements, Bob's weight has a mean of 200 pounds with a standard deviation of 16 pounds, while Mary's weight h

as a mean of 125 pounds with a standard deviation of 10 pounds. Who has the smaller dispersion based on the coefficient of variation?
(A) Bob
(B) Mary
(C) They are the same
(D) All of the above

Answer:

(C) They are the same

Step-by-step explanation:

The coefficient of variation CV is given by the following formula:

CV = \frac{\sigma}{\mu}

In which \sigma is the standard deviation and \mu is the mean.

Bob's weight has a mean of 200 pounds with a standard deviation of 16 pounds

This means that \sigma = 16, \mu = 200.

So his coefficient of variation is

CV = \frac{16}{200} = 0.08

Mary's weight has a mean of 125 pounds with a standard deviation of 10 pounds.

This means that \sigma = 10, \mu = 125

So her coefficient of variation is

CV = \frac{10}{125} = 0.08

They have the same coefficient of variation, so the correct answer is.

(C) They are the same

Trevor is analyzing a circle, y2 + x2 = 100, and a linear function g(x). Will they intersect?
lakkis [162]
Given a circle described by the equation:
y^2+x^2=100
and a function g(x) given by the table
\begin{center}
\begin{tabular}{ |c |c |c }
 x & g(x) \\
 -1 & -22 \\
 0 & -20  \\
1 & -18   
\end{tabular}
\end{center}

The function g(x) describes a straight line with the equation:
\frac{y-y_1}{x-x_1} = \fr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}  \\  \\  \frac{y-(-22)}{x-(-1)} = \frac{-20-(-22)}{0-(-1)}  \\  \\ \frac{y+22}{x+1} = \frac{-20+22}{0+1} = \frac{2}{1}  \\  \\ y+22=2(x+1)=2x+2 \\  \\ y=2x-20

To check if the circle and the line intersects, we substitute the equation of the line into the equation of the circle to see if we have a real solution.
i.e.
y^2+x^2=100 \\  \\ (2x-20)^2+x^2=100 \\  \\ 4x^2-80x+400+x^2=100 \\  \\ 5x^2-80x+300=0 \\  \\ x^2-16x+60=0 \\  \\ (x-6)(x-10)=0 \\  \\ x-6=0 \ or \ x-10=0 \\  \\ x=6 \ or \ x=10

When x = 6, y = 2(6) - 20 = 12 - 20 = -8 and when x = 10, y = 2(10) - 20 = 20 - 20 = 0

Therefore, the circle and the line intersect at the points (6, -8) and (10, 0).
